Kindergarten! Ready? Set? Go! 

6/28/2016

0 Comments

 
Transition to Kindergarten is a big step for those going through it for the first or second time. There are many ways we can make this transition successful and fun! 

To get us thinking about Kindergarten transitions, we found this chart of activities or skills to think about during summer.  Practicing an activity a day while playing a fun game would make this transition easier and fun for your children. 

This transition before kindergarten is also the time for parents and teachers to check in about child’s strengths, talents, weaknesses, and personality.  Social skills such as feeling comfortable in a group, asking for help when it’s needed and knowing personal information, are important skills for young children to develop as they get ready for school.
